生成比特币钱包地址的过程涉及到几个步骤,下

        时间:2025-08-06 13:55:53

        主页 > 数字圈 >

        生成比特币钱包地址的过程涉及到几个步骤,下面是如何创建一个比特币钱包地址的详细说明。

### 比特币钱包地址的概述

比特币钱包地址是一个用于接收比特币的唯一标识符,它通常是一串字母和数字的组合。比特币地址的生成涉及到几个关键步骤,包括密钥对的生成以及地址的导出。

### 创建比特币钱包地址的步骤

#### 1. 准备所需工具

在生成比特币钱包地址之前,你需要确定使用什么方式来创建它。这可以通过多种方式实现,包括使用软件钱包、硬件钱包或在线钱包。每种方法都有其优缺点,因此请根据你的需求选择。

##### 软件钱包

- 优点:使用方便,适合日常交易。
- 缺点:相对安全性较低,容易受到网络攻击。

##### 硬件钱包

- 优点:安全性高,私钥保存在离线设备中。
- 缺点:成本较高,使用相对不便。

##### 在线钱包

- 优点:无需下载软件,快速方便。
- 缺点:安全性较差,私钥存储在第三方服务上。

#### 2. 生成私钥和公钥

无论你选择哪种钱包,你都需要生成一个私钥和公钥。私钥是你唯一的凭证,用于执行交易;公钥则是可以公开的地址。

生成私钥的过程通常涉及到随机数生成器。在生成私钥时,你需要确保随机性,以确保其安全性。一旦你生成了私钥,就可以通过椭圆曲线加密算法(ECDSA)生成相应的公钥。

以下是生成私钥和公钥的一般步骤:

- 生成一个随机数,作为你的私钥。
- 使用椭圆曲线加密算法,将私钥转换为公钥。
  
需要注意的是,私钥的保密性至关重要,一旦泄露,任何人都可以控制你的比特币资产。

#### 3. 根据公钥生成地址

有了公钥后,接下来可以生成比特币地址。这个过程包括以下几个主要步骤:

##### 3.1 使用SHA-256哈希算法

首先将公钥进行SHA-256哈希计算,产生一个256位的哈希值。

##### 3.2 使用RIPEMD-160哈希算法

然后将上述SHA-256哈希值再进行RIPEMD-160哈希计算,生成一个20字节的哈希值,即所谓的公钥哈希(public key hash)。

##### 3.3 添加前缀字节

对公钥哈希值添加一个前缀字节以指示地址类型。对于比特币主网,前缀字节是“0x00”。这样会生成一个21字节的序列。

##### 3.4 进行双重SHA-256哈希计算

对上一步生成的21字节序列进行双重SHA-256哈希,以提取地址校验和。只取生成的哈希的前4个字节。

##### 3.5 拼接并进行Base58Check编码

最终,将前缀字节、公钥哈希和校验和拼接在一起,形成一个25字节的二进制数据,并通过Base58Check编码生成比特币地址。此时就是你可以使用的比特币钱包地址。

### 注意事项与最佳实践

1. **安全保护**:确保妥善保护自己的私钥,避免在不安全的设备上存储或分享。
2. **备份**:定期备份你的钱包数据,以防丢失或设备损坏。
3. **多重签名**:考虑使用多重签名钱包增加安全性,保护你的资产。
4. **使用大品牌钱包**:选择知名度高、安全性好的钱包服务商,确保你的资产不受损失。

### 结论

通过以上步骤,你可以成功生成一个比特币钱包地址。无论是选择软件钱包还是硬件钱包,安全措施都是必不可少的。在这个快速发展的数字货币世界中,了解如何安全地生成和管理你的比特币地址是一项宝贵的技能。相信通过不断的学习与实践,你可以更加自信地在比特币生态系统中畅游。生成比特币钱包地址的过程涉及到几个步骤,下面是如何创建一个比特币钱包地址的详细说明。

### 比特币钱包地址的概述

比特币钱包地址是一个用于接收比特币的唯一标识符,它通常是一串字母和数字的组合。比特币地址的生成涉及到几个关键步骤,包括密钥对的生成以及地址的导出。

### 创建比特币钱包地址的步骤

#### 1. 准备所需工具

在生成比特币钱包地址之前,你需要确定使用什么方式来创建它。这可以通过多种方式实现,包括使用软件钱包、硬件钱包或在线钱包。每种方法都有其优缺点,因此请根据你的需求选择。

##### 软件钱包

- 优点:使用方便,适合日常交易。
- 缺点:相对安全性较低,容易受到网络攻击。

##### 硬件钱包

- 优点:安全性高,私钥保存在离线设备中。
- 缺点:成本较高,使用相对不便。

##### 在线钱包

- 优点:无需下载软件,快速方便。
- 缺点:安全性较差,私钥存储在第三方服务上。

#### 2. 生成私钥和公钥

无论你选择哪种钱包,你都需要生成一个私钥和公钥。私钥是你唯一的凭证,用于执行交易;公钥则是可以公开的地址。

生成私钥的过程通常涉及到随机数生成器。在生成私钥时,你需要确保随机性,以确保其安全性。一旦你生成了私钥,就可以通过椭圆曲线加密算法(ECDSA)生成相应的公钥。

以下是生成私钥和公钥的一般步骤:

- 生成一个随机数,作为你的私钥。
- 使用椭圆曲线加密算法,将私钥转换为公钥。
  
需要注意的是,私钥的保密性至关重要,一旦泄露,任何人都可以控制你的比特币资产。

#### 3. 根据公钥生成地址

有了公钥后,接下来可以生成比特币地址。这个过程包括以下几个主要步骤:

##### 3.1 使用SHA-256哈希算法

首先将公钥进行SHA-256哈希计算,产生一个256位的哈希值。

##### 3.2 使用RIPEMD-160哈希算法

然后将上述SHA-256哈希值再进行RIPEMD-160哈希计算,生成一个20字节的哈希值,即所谓的公钥哈希(public key hash)。

##### 3.3 添加前缀字节

对公钥哈希值添加一个前缀字节以指示地址类型。对于比特币主网,前缀字节是“0x00”。这样会生成一个21字节的序列。

##### 3.4 进行双重SHA-256哈希计算

对上一步生成的21字节序列进行双重SHA-256哈希,以提取地址校验和。只取生成的哈希的前4个字节。

##### 3.5 拼接并进行Base58Check编码

最终,将前缀字节、公钥哈希和校验和拼接在一起,形成一个25字节的二进制数据,并通过Base58Check编码生成比特币地址。此时就是你可以使用的比特币钱包地址。

### 注意事项与最佳实践

1. **安全保护**:确保妥善保护自己的私钥,避免在不安全的设备上存储或分享。
2. **备份**:定期备份你的钱包数据,以防丢失或设备损坏。
3. **多重签名**:考虑使用多重签名钱包增加安全性,保护你的资产。
4. **使用大品牌钱包**:选择知名度高、安全性好的钱包服务商,确保你的资产不受损失。

### 结论

通过以上步骤,你可以成功生成一个比特币钱包地址。无论是选择软件钱包还是硬件钱包,安全措施都是必不可少的。在这个快速发展的数字货币世界中,了解如何安全地生成和管理你的比特币地址是一项宝贵的技能。相信通过不断的学习与实践,你可以更加自信地在比特币生态系统中畅游。